The Science of an excellent complete: Defining the Process Window
The time period process window refers to the certain set of parameters within just which a producing process persistently yields a substantial-quality item. In aluminum chemical polishing, this window is a delicate interplay of 4 significant variables. Deviating from this window, even marginally, can result in pricey defects, rework, and waste.
important Parameters with the sharpening Window
Temperature (eighty–a hundred and ten°C): Temperature dictates the speed of the chemical reaction. Below 80°C, the polishing motion is too sluggish to generally be efficient, failing to realize the specified brightness inside a functional timeframe. higher than one hundred ten°C, the reaction results in being overly aggressive, resulting in a higher risk of over-etching, which dulls the area, results in pits, and can compromise the dimensional integrity on the part.
Acid focus (H₂SO₄ 35–forty five%, H₃PO₄ 50–70%): The combination of sulfuric acid (H₂SO₄) and phosphoric acid (H₃PO₄) is the workhorse in the sprucing tub. Phosphoric acid is the main leveling agent, smoothing out microscopic peaks and valleys within the aluminum surface. Sulfuric acid controls the rate of dissolution. An imbalanced concentration can lead to either insufficient sharpening or swift, uncontrolled etching that triggers stains and haze.
Additive focus (ten–15 g/L): This is when advanced chemistry comes into play. Additives are definitely the catalysts for top quality and steadiness. without the need of them, the procedure is tough to Manage. An progressive additive like Phoenix 126 ADD performs several vital features inside this concentration selection. It acts for a leveling accelerator, a fume suppressant, and also a approach stabilizer. It ensures that the acid combination selectively smooths the floor as an alternative to uniformly dissolving it, developing a mirror-like gloss though forming A short lived protecting film that stops about-corrosion, even during small delays in transfer.
Immersion Time (20 seconds – 3 minutes): Time is the ultimate variable that determines the extent from the polish. A shorter duration may well not give ample leveling, when an extreme duration, particularly in a inadequately stabilized bathtub, is really a immediate path to about-etching. The objective is to achieve the utmost gloss during the least time, that is only doable when another a few parameters are properly optimized and stabilized.

The Mechanism of Environmental effectiveness
Adopting a specifically controlled approach window is not only an outstanding initiative; It's really a fundamental stage towards a more sustainable manufacturing model. The benefits prolong much past the concluded products.
decreasing Rework and Liquid Waste
A stable procedure window instantly interprets to a better initial-move produce. When just about every component emerges from the polishing tank using a consistent, defect-totally free finish, rework is practically eliminated. This straight away cuts down to the Electrical power, chemical compounds, and labor required to strip and re-procedure defective parts. far more importantly, it extends the life of the acid bathtub. risky, unstable procedures call for frequent bathtub adjustments and comprehensive tank dumps, producing huge volumes of dangerous liquid squander. A stabilized tub can function for drastically lengthier, decreasing the frequency of acid槽更换, which subsequently lowers chemical consumption and waste disposal expenses.
Enhancing Power Efficiency for your reduce Carbon Footprint
The performance with the Phoenix 126 increase formulation allows for optimal sprucing with the decreased conclude with the temperature spectrum and in just a shorter immersion time. Achieving a superb shine in sixty seconds as opposed to a hundred and twenty seconds, for instance, halves some time the element spends inside the heated tank. This cumulative reduction in heating desire throughout 1000s of production cycles causes a measurable reduce in purely natural gasoline or energy usage, straight reducing the power’s operational carbon footprint.
Versatility for Minimized Cross-Contamination and Cleaning
a substantial, typically forgotten, source of squander in finishing plants originates from line changeovers. diverse aluminum alloys—including pure aluminum, 6000-sequence architectural alloys, as well as chrome steel—usually require unique bath chemistries. The versatility of only one, well-formulated bathtub able to processing a number of elements eradicates the need for different tanks. This consolidation lowers the enormous quantity of water and cleansing agents used for tank purges involving creation runs, simplifying functions and minimizing contaminated wastewater discharge.

regularly Asked concerns (FAQ)
one. Which aluminum alloys are appropriate with the Phoenix 126 insert method?
This formulation exhibits great efficiency on a variety of products, which includes 1000, 5000, and 6000 sequence aluminum alloys. It is especially successful for obtaining a high-gloss, mirror-like finish on 6063 and 6061 alloys, that happen to be widespread in architectural and consumer product programs. What's more, it has compatibility with a few stainless steel grades.
two. How specifically does the additive suppress dangerous fumes?
The additive consists of unique surfactants that develop a slender, protective foam-like blanket about the surface from the acid bathtub. This layer acts as being a Bodily barrier, trapping the nitrogen oxide gases generated through the chemical response and avoiding them from escaping into your workshop environment.
three. Is a system working with this additive harder to handle?
Quite the opposite, it truly is significantly simpler to handle. Its inherent steadiness signifies the method is considerably less delicate to minor fluctuations. The tub necessitates significantly less Recurrent Investigation and adjustment, making it far more predictable and lowering the workload on chemical specialists.
